(serves 3~4) 150g Lean Ground Beef (5.3 oz) Salt Pepper ½ Frozen Firm Tofu (200g/7.1 oz) 120g Onion (4.2 oz) 60g Carrot (2.1 oz) 40g Celery (1.4 oz) * the vegetables are cut into 5mm pieces. 1 Garlic Clove, chopped ⅔ tsp Salt 100g Button Mushrooms or substitute: shiitake, shimeji or enoki mushrooms (3.5 oz) 2 tbsp Olive Oil 100ml Red Wine (3.4 fl oz) 295g Tomato Sauce, packaged (10.4 oz) You might also enjoy ...
